Thursday, 2019-06-13

*** markvoelker has quit IRC00:09
*** k_mouza has joined #openstack-meeting-400:30
*** liuyulong has quit IRC00:31
*** k_mouza has quit IRC00:35
*** yamamoto has quit IRC00:48
*** seajay has joined #openstack-meeting-400:49
*** seajay has quit IRC00:59
*** markvoelker has joined #openstack-meeting-401:05
*** happyhemant has quit IRC01:28
*** michael-beaver has joined #openstack-meeting-401:38
*** markvoelker has quit IRC01:39
*** yamahata has quit IRC01:46
*** diablo_rojo has quit IRC02:27
*** markvoelker has joined #openstack-meeting-402:36
*** cheng1 has quit IRC02:51
*** cheng1 has joined #openstack-meeting-402:53
*** JamesBenson has joined #openstack-meeting-403:09
*** markvoelker has quit IRC03:09
*** cheng1 has quit IRC03:20
*** cheng1 has joined #openstack-meeting-403:25
*** michael-beaver has quit IRC03:48
*** yamamoto has joined #openstack-meeting-404:05
*** markvoelker has joined #openstack-meeting-404:06
*** igordc has joined #openstack-meeting-404:07
*** JamesBenson has quit IRC04:24
*** gcheresh has joined #openstack-meeting-404:39
*** markvoelker has quit IRC04:40
*** janki has joined #openstack-meeting-404:52
*** pcaruana|afk| has joined #openstack-meeting-405:01
*** pcaruana|afk| has quit IRC05:04
*** pcaruana has joined #openstack-meeting-405:04
*** Luzi has joined #openstack-meeting-405:20
*** e0ne has joined #openstack-meeting-405:21
*** markvoelker has joined #openstack-meeting-405:37
*** spsurya has joined #openstack-meeting-406:08
*** markvoelker has quit IRC06:10
*** e0ne has quit IRC06:24
*** yamahata has joined #openstack-meeting-406:30
*** bobmel has joined #openstack-meeting-406:32
*** bobmel has quit IRC06:35
*** bobmel has joined #openstack-meeting-406:42
*** HagunKim has quit IRC07:05
*** markvoelker has joined #openstack-meeting-407:08
*** slaweq has joined #openstack-meeting-407:12
*** markvoelker has quit IRC07:13
*** igordc has quit IRC07:15
*** yamahata has quit IRC07:23
*** trident has quit IRC07:31
*** trident has joined #openstack-meeting-407:34
*** lemko has joined #openstack-meeting-407:58
*** bobmel has quit IRC08:06
*** markvoelker has joined #openstack-meeting-408:10
*** markvoelker has quit IRC08:14
*** ralonsoh has joined #openstack-meeting-408:15
*** gkadam has joined #openstack-meeting-408:16
*** bobmel has joined #openstack-meeting-408:17
*** gkadam has quit IRC08:17
*** k_mouza has joined #openstack-meeting-408:19
*** bobmel has quit IRC08:21
*** bobmel has joined #openstack-meeting-408:21
*** yboaron_ has joined #openstack-meeting-408:37
*** bobmel has quit IRC08:43
*** k_mouza has quit IRC08:55
*** k_mouza has joined #openstack-meeting-408:55
*** markvoelker has joined #openstack-meeting-409:10
*** markvoelker has quit IRC09:15
*** edleafe has quit IRC09:22
*** e0ne has joined #openstack-meeting-409:26
*** gmann has quit IRC09:33
*** slaweq has quit IRC09:45
*** slaweq has joined #openstack-meeting-409:46
*** yamamoto has quit IRC10:09
*** markvoelker has joined #openstack-meeting-410:11
*** markvoelker has quit IRC10:15
*** Adri2000 has quit IRC10:20
*** yamamoto has joined #openstack-meeting-410:45
*** yamamoto has quit IRC10:59
*** yamamoto has joined #openstack-meeting-410:59
*** gmann has joined #openstack-meeting-411:09
*** yamamoto has quit IRC11:24
*** yamamoto has joined #openstack-meeting-411:28
*** yamamoto has quit IRC11:40
*** yamamoto has joined #openstack-meeting-411:43
*** yamamoto has quit IRC11:43
*** yamamoto has joined #openstack-meeting-411:43
*** yamamoto has quit IRC11:48
*** yamamoto has joined #openstack-meeting-411:53
*** seajay has joined #openstack-meeting-411:54
*** bobh has joined #openstack-meeting-411:54
*** yamamoto has quit IRC11:57
*** arunkant has quit IRC11:59
*** arunkant has joined #openstack-meeting-412:00
*** markvoelker has joined #openstack-meeting-412:13
*** Adri2000 has joined #openstack-meeting-412:13
*** markvoelker has quit IRC12:17
*** spsurya has quit IRC12:18
*** yamamoto has joined #openstack-meeting-412:21
*** janki has quit IRC12:26
*** jokke_ has joined #openstack-meeting-412:28
*** edleafe has joined #openstack-meeting-412:36
*** yamamoto has quit IRC12:40
*** yamamoto has joined #openstack-meeting-412:59
*** pcaruana has quit IRC13:01
*** yamamoto has quit IRC13:08
*** yamamoto has joined #openstack-meeting-413:09
*** yamamoto has quit IRC13:09
*** howell has joined #openstack-meeting-413:10
*** markvoelker has joined #openstack-meeting-413:14
*** markvoelker has quit IRC13:18
*** roman_g has joined #openstack-meeting-413:19
*** bobh has quit IRC13:21
*** gcheresh has quit IRC13:24
*** gcheresh has joined #openstack-meeting-413:34
*** yamamoto has joined #openstack-meeting-413:37
*** dave-mccowan has joined #openstack-meeting-413:39
*** smcginnis has joined #openstack-meeting-413:40
*** yamamoto has quit IRC13:42
*** abhishekk has joined #openstack-meeting-413:42
*** Luzi has quit IRC14:02
jokke_#startmeeting glance14:02
openstackMeeting started Thu Jun 13 14:02:30 2019 UTC and is due to finish in 60 minutes.  The chair is jokke_. Information about MeetBot at http://wiki.debian.org/MeetBot.14:02
openstackUseful Commands: #action #agreed #help #info #idea #link #topic #startvote.14:02
*** openstack changes topic to " (Meeting topic: glance)"14:02
openstackThe meeting name has been set to 'glance'14:02
smcginniso/14:02
abhishekko/14:02
jokke_#topic roll call14:04
*** openstack changes topic to "roll call (Meeting topic: glance)"14:04
jokke_o/14:04
jokke_#link https://etherpad.openstack.org/p/glance-team-meeting-agenda14:04
davee__o/14:04
jokke_soo short meeting based on the agenda today14:04
jokke_#topic release updates14:05
*** openstack changes topic to "release updates (Meeting topic: glance)"14:05
*** igordc has joined #openstack-meeting-414:05
jokke_abhishekk: how is our periodic jobs looking, everything still green?14:06
abhishekkso we had a glance_store release last week, but it is breaking the glance backward compatibility at the moment14:06
abhishekkjokke_, glance_store periodic tips jobs are failing14:06
jokke_ok14:07
abhishekkjokke_, once we revert this change https://review.opendev.org/#/c/663889/ it will be good to go14:07
jokke_#link https://review.opendev.org/#/c/663889/14:08
abhishekkor https://review.opendev.org/664865 we need to merge this glance change14:08
*** JamesBenson has joined #openstack-meeting-414:08
jokke_#link https://review.opendev.org/#/c/663894/14:08
jokke_then we can tag 0.29.1 and remerge the breaking change for 1.0.0 release and fix the glance side14:09
smcginnisDo we want the revert, or to fix the tests? I wasn't sure on that.14:09
*** k_mouza_ has joined #openstack-meeting-414:09
jokke_I'm not gonna be prioritizing anything else before the _store situation is resolved. The change to global requirements to block using 0.29.0 got merged14:10
jokke_smcginnis: I think you even +W'd it :)14:11
*** k_mouza has quit IRC14:12
abhishekkin that case we need revert14:12
*** JamesBenson has quit IRC14:12
smcginnisI'm just not clear on what approach we want to take. abhishekk's response to my quesiton on Patch Set 3 of https://review.opendev.org/#/c/658960/ made sense, so I'm not sure if we really need to revert or if we just need to fix the failing bits and move on now.14:13
smcginnisWe can always "unblacklist" if we decide it's actually OK.14:13
*** markvoelker has joined #openstack-meeting-414:14
abhishekksmcginnis, if we want 0.29.0 then we need https://review.opendev.org/664865 and  https://review.opendev.org/#/c/658962 gets merged in glance14:15
jokke_I do not want to unblacklist that release. I has no release notes of the breaking behavior and that change I proposed rever for was not supposed to be released as anyhing but major release. This was discussed multiple times over the planning for this cycle and in PTG.14:15
jokke_Just the fact that you guys decided to rush the release _and_ not release 1.0.0 as agreed does not make it the right thing to do as consumer perspective14:16
smcginnisOK, just making sure we have the plan clearly stated. So we will revert the change, do a bugfix release to get it out there, then later redo the change and update glance and release it again as 1.0.0. Do I have that right?14:17
abhishekkyes, actually our intention was to tag 0.29.0 and if any failure happens fix it and release 1.0.014:17
jokke_smcginnis: correct14:18
smcginnisOK, approved the revert and the release note, so phase one should be done. :)14:18
jokke_so there is nothing preventing us to do 1.0.0-rc1 of glance store and get everything sorted into that after we push the naming change in there and get glance patches ready to go14:18
jokke_smcginnis: great, we can tag the 0.29.1 release today if those merges cleanly14:19
abhishekkjokke_, yeah, that never touched my mind14:19
*** markvoelker has quit IRC14:19
jokke_then the next thing which is related to that14:19
jokke_have we figured out do we actually need the glance milestone release or can we work around that so we can have migrations opened. As that backend->store name change needs a migration for upgrade14:20
jokke_which is one of those patches we need to have ready to go14:21
smcginnisI have not had the time, but someone should be able to test this locally by making a commit to their local branch with "Sem-Ver: major" in the commit message and seeing if that version check passes.14:21
abhishekkso do we need to have migration for this or I can do it in lazy store loading patch?14:21
jokke_We need to have the metadata key changed in the DB ... even the feature is experimental we can't just break it without way forward. So I think the cleanest way forward is to have migration for it and move on14:23
*** yamamoto has joined #openstack-meeting-414:23
jokke_And mention in the release notes that if one had multi-store enabled the upgrade will take bit of time14:24
jokke_the good thing is that it should be very very quick for everyone who haven't gone into multi-store yet14:24
abhishekkso, I will work on migration script tomorrow14:24
jokke_as the migration is effectively noop14:24
jokke_smcginnis: so updating the constant and including that line in semver should just pass the test cleanly?14:25
jokke_sorry, commit message14:25
jokke_without any tags involved14:26
smcginnisjokke_: I believe so.14:26
jokke_I'll give that a try today, if it works, I'll push the patch up and you abhishekk can then depend on that with the migration script patch and we can forget the milestone releases and that part of the doc14:27
abhishekkack14:27
jokke_or I will submit the doc clarification with the patch14:27
abhishekkcool14:28
jokke_that gets us moving forward14:28
jokke_If that works it will make the life with migrations so much easier14:28
jokke_smcginnis: ^^ that being the case I owe you some beverages when we meet next time :P14:29
smcginnisjokke_: After I buy you one. :)14:29
* jokke_ can foresee wet night ahead14:29
jokke_ok, lets move on if that's all around our releases14:30
jokke_#topic default tox environment14:30
*** openstack changes topic to "default tox environment (Meeting topic: glance)"14:30
jokke_Brian put this into the agenda14:31
jokke_#link https://review.opendev.org/#/c/664475/1/tox.ini@314:31
smcginnisThere's some information on this in the Train goal. See last sentence in this section: https://governance.openstack.org/tc/goals/train/python3-updates.html#stretch-goals14:31
abhishekkso last sentences is advising to remove py34 and py35 environments14:32
jokke_I think I expressed my concern about the py3 versions we flag as well earlier when these were changed and the drop of 3.5 was current and never got any clarity for that14:33
jokke_so we indeed should include the py37 nad I guess default to that as well?14:34
smcginnisThe general consensus I've seen so far is just adding py37 tests is enough to declare 3.7 support in the setup.cfg data. And 3.5 being dropped as a default environment and 3.7 being the only py3 that is run by default.14:34
*** gcheresh has quit IRC14:35
abhishekkI had a strange observation, when you run tox -e functional, it installs dependency under "glance/.tox/functional/lib/python3.5" so does that mean these tests are running against py35 and not py27?14:35
smcginnisThat requires developers getting py37 installed on their systems, but I think it's a safe target as anything we do in 37 should be fine in 36. At least as long as it still passes py27.14:35
jokke_smcginnis: ok, so indeed, defaulting to py37, not py36 like we do now and brian commented on that patch14:35
smcginnisYep, I think he is right.14:36
jokke_#agreed we should have our default env py37 instead of py3614:36
*** JamesBenson has joined #openstack-meeting-414:36
jokke_great, no we know how to get this moving as well :D14:36
jokke_#topic open discussion14:37
*** openstack changes topic to "open discussion (Meeting topic: glance)"14:37
jokke_Anything else?14:37
abhishekkcan someone comment on the patch as well?14:37
jokke_yes14:37
abhishekkI had a strange observation, when you run tox -e functional, it installs dependency under "glance/.tox/functional/lib/python3.5" so does that mean these tests are running against py35 and not py27?14:37
abhishekkI found this when I tried to run functional tests of glance by copying glance_store code to tox virtual environment14:39
*** ktibi has joined #openstack-meeting-414:39
jokke_done14:39
smcginnisabhishekk: Oh, yes it does!14:39
smcginnisI think that's a side effect of moving to bionic nodes.14:40
smcginnisI think we need to add a line under [testenv:functional] of "basepython = python2.7"14:40
abhishekkso why we were having functional and functional-py35 two different jobs doing same thing14:40
jokke_no, it's side effect of changing the default env to py3 and not declaring the functional running 2714:40
abhishekksmcginnis, thanks, I will try adding that14:40
jokke_so we indeed run both our functional test sets under py314:41
*** JamesBenson has quit IRC14:41
jokke_good catch abhishekk14:41
smcginnisI would be happy to see only one of them (probably the 37 one) defined in the default targets.14:41
abhishekkthanks14:41
jokke_so we have functional-py3x and functional (later is the 27 job that did not have env declared as we were defaulting 27, which means that they have both ran py3 for at least whole Stain and train so far)14:42
*** igordc has quit IRC14:42
jokke_so we need to specify py27 in the functional job in tox.ini14:42
jokke_as env14:42
abhishekkI also have one question, to use direct snapshot of nova both nova and glance should use same rbd pool?14:44
jokke_abhishekk: yes, nova's ephemeral storage needs to be the same rdb as glance image store for that to work14:45
abhishekkjokke_, thanks14:45
jokke_Anything else?14:45
abhishekkNope, can anyone please report this functional-py35 bug, I am using mobile as traveling back to home from office14:46
jokke_Have your 13min back from today. Thanks all!14:46
abhishekkthank you all14:47
jokke_#endmeeting14:47
*** openstack changes topic to "OpenStack Meetings || https://wiki.openstack.org/wiki/Meetings/"14:47
openstackMeeting ended Thu Jun 13 14:47:09 2019 UTC.  Information about MeetBot at http://wiki.debian.org/MeetBot . (v 0.1.4)14:47
openstackMinutes:        http://eavesdrop.openstack.org/meetings/glance/2019/glance.2019-06-13-14.02.html14:47
openstackMinutes (text): http://eavesdrop.openstack.org/meetings/glance/2019/glance.2019-06-13-14.02.txt14:47
openstackLog:            http://eavesdrop.openstack.org/meetings/glance/2019/glance.2019-06-13-14.02.log.html14:47
*** abhishekk has quit IRC14:49
smcginnisThanks!14:50
*** smcginnis has left #openstack-meeting-414:50
*** yboaron_ has quit IRC15:00
*** igordc has joined #openstack-meeting-415:23
*** yamamoto has quit IRC15:35
*** ktibi has quit IRC15:44
*** gcheresh has joined #openstack-meeting-415:51
*** diablo_rojo has joined #openstack-meeting-415:54
*** premsankar has joined #openstack-meeting-416:01
*** e0ne has quit IRC16:07
*** markvoelker has joined #openstack-meeting-416:16
*** gcheresh has quit IRC16:16
*** markvoelker has quit IRC16:20
*** gibi has quit IRC16:41
*** k_mouza has joined #openstack-meeting-416:46
*** lemko has quit IRC16:47
*** k_mouza_ has quit IRC16:50
*** k_mouza has quit IRC16:51
*** JamesBenson has joined #openstack-meeting-416:57
*** JamesBenson has quit IRC17:00
*** e0ne has joined #openstack-meeting-417:05
*** pcaruana has joined #openstack-meeting-417:09
*** e0ne has quit IRC17:23
*** ralonsoh has quit IRC17:26
*** yamamoto has joined #openstack-meeting-417:33
*** JamesBenson has joined #openstack-meeting-417:41
*** hongbin has joined #openstack-meeting-417:43
*** JamesBenson has quit IRC17:45
*** gcheresh has joined #openstack-meeting-417:46
*** JamesBenson has joined #openstack-meeting-417:50
*** JamesBenson has quit IRC17:54
*** JamesBenson has joined #openstack-meeting-418:02
*** gcheresh has quit IRC18:10
*** arunkant has quit IRC18:16
*** markvoelker has joined #openstack-meeting-418:17
*** markvoelker has quit IRC18:22
*** michael-beaver has joined #openstack-meeting-418:23
*** yamamoto has quit IRC18:52
*** bnemec has quit IRC19:06
*** gcheresh has joined #openstack-meeting-419:16
*** markvoelker has joined #openstack-meeting-419:18
*** markvoelker has quit IRC19:23
*** e0ne has joined #openstack-meeting-419:25
*** e0ne has quit IRC20:04
*** gcheresh has quit IRC20:13
*** markvoelker has joined #openstack-meeting-420:19
*** markvoelker has quit IRC20:24
*** pcaruana has quit IRC20:36
*** spiette has quit IRC20:43
*** yamamoto has joined #openstack-meeting-420:47
*** spiette has joined #openstack-meeting-420:48
*** bnemec has joined #openstack-meeting-420:52
*** bobh has joined #openstack-meeting-420:56
*** JamesBenson has quit IRC21:05
*** hongbin has quit IRC21:14
*** markvoelker has joined #openstack-meeting-421:20
*** JamesBenson has joined #openstack-meeting-421:22
*** markvoelker has quit IRC21:24
*** howell has quit IRC21:33
*** bobh has quit IRC21:36
*** bobh has joined #openstack-meeting-421:42
*** slaweq has quit IRC21:43
*** slaweq has joined #openstack-meeting-421:44
*** bobh has quit IRC21:46
*** slaweq has quit IRC21:49
*** seajay has quit IRC22:03
*** bnemec has quit IRC22:05
*** JamesBenson has quit IRC22:13
*** dave-mccowan has quit IRC22:26
*** yamamoto has quit IRC22:29
*** slaweq has joined #openstack-meeting-422:36
*** slaweq has quit IRC22:41
*** yamamoto has joined #openstack-meeting-422:44
*** dave-mccowan has joined #openstack-meeting-422:49
*** yamamoto has quit IRC22:50
*** yamamoto has joined #openstack-meeting-423:10
*** yamamoto has quit IRC23:13
*** slaweq has joined #openstack-meeting-423:19
*** dave-mccowan has quit IRC23:20
*** markvoelker has joined #openstack-meeting-423:22
*** markvoelker has quit IRC23:26
*** dave-mccowan has joined #openstack-meeting-423:39
*** JamesBenson has joined #openstack-meeting-423:47
*** JamesBenson has quit IRC23:51
*** slaweq has quit IRC23:56

Generated by irclog2html.py 2.15.3 by Marius Gedminas - find it at mg.pov.lt!